Summary

Amend The Code Of Laws Of South Carolina, 1976, By Adding Article 6 To Chapter 5, Title 63 So As To Enact The "south Carolina Uniform Transfers To Minors Act"; To Provide For The Uniform Manner In Which And Procedures And Requirements Under Which Transfers Of Custodial Property May Be Made For The Benefit Of A Minor; And To Repeal Article 5 Of Chapter 5, Title 63 Relating To The "south Carolina Uniform Gifts To Minors Act".
